TECHNICAL DATA
- Power Supply: AC/DC24V ±10%
- Current Load: 1A (Inductive) 3A (Resistance)
- Sensor: NTC3950, 10K
- Set Temp. Range: 42-122℉(5~50℃)
- Accuracy: ±1℉
- Display Temp. Range: 41~210℉(5~99℃)
- Ambient Temp: 32~113℉(0~45℃)
- Ambient Humidity: 5~95%RH(Non Condensing)
- Storage Temp: 23~113℉ (-5~45℃)
- Timing Error: <1%
- Power Consumption: <1.5W
- Shell Material: PC+ABS(Fireproof)
- Available Installation 1: Wall mounted
- Available Installation 2: Hole Distance of 62±5mm (Europe, China and Japan)
- Available Installation 3: Hole Distance of 86±3mm (USA and Italy etc,.)
- Wire Terminals: Wire 2×1.5mm2 or 1×2.5mm2
- Protection Class: IP20
- Buttons: Capacitive Touch Buttons

WIRING
INSTALLATION
- Your thermostat Is suitable for Installation within a standard 86mm pattress box or a European 60mm pattress box.
- Step 1. Keep the power off. See Fig 1.
- Step 2. Remove the mounting Plate by rotating the LCD part. See Fig 2.
- Step 3. Connect the power supply, oad into the appropriate terminals. (see “Wiring your thermostat” for details and Fig 3).
- Step 4. Fix the mounting plate Into the wall with screws In
- Step S. Fasten body of the thermostat and the mounting plate through rotating, See Fig 5.
- Step 6. Installation complete. See Fig 6.
